## Approvals: FeedCheck Validator

FeedCheck validates podcast feeds for the Tindle publishing platform before release. Any change to validation rules requires an approval recorded on this page, since downstream clients parse feeds strictly. The release manager should confirm the rule-change ticket is linked and tests pass. Final approval authority for validator releases rests with the person named below.

signatory, yahog-badug: Quenix Ulaael

# Service Accounts: String Extraction

The `extract-i18n` script pulls translatable strings from all Bramblewick repos and pushes them to the Glossa service. It runs under the `i18n-extractor` service account. Do not run it under your personal account; Glossa rate-limits individual users aggressively. The account has write access to the staging catalog only. Set the token in your shell before invoking the script. The current staging token is below.

API key for kahap-kafog: zpat15_6qzxZ7YR8aDwjmp

MEMO — Logistics change

Sales leads: we are moving from Astley Haulage to Fenbrook Logistics effective the 1st. Reason: persistent missed windows on the Caldmere corridor and a 9% cost premium. Transition plan is staged over three weeks; expect brief disruption on southern routes. Hold new delivery commitments until Fenbrook confirms slots. The confidential planning note follows immediately below.

management briefing: Only 7 of the 140 pilot accounts renewed Holwyn, so a churn review is set for July 15.

## Artifact Signing — Inventory Reconciliation Job

The nightly reconciliation job for Stockline now signs its output manifests before upload. Unsigned manifests are rejected by the Ledgerbox ingest as of build 412. Two mismatches last week traced to a stale key on the runner pool; rotated Tuesday. Action for sync: confirm all runners pull the current key at job start. The active signing key for the reconciliation pipeline is as follows.

signing key of yafop-taguf = bky3_Kre